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
757992768 8997816925 71596
122259 0016830
122259 0016830
34 3072834 5603 60277
All about undefined
Interested in learning more?
122259 0016830
34 3072834 5603 60277
See more
38637 93390760955 7349
440911 51110465792 805414 61116 5593
See more
532112841 484 92
907434 1940047 39061996
See more